Transaction 23995dd7301a9c23594b22c2ea773ee61dc6e76c9dfb1745cf908a7fc94b6f57
1 Input
1 Output
-
23995dd7301a9c23594b22c2ea773ee61dc6e76c9dfb1745cf908a7fc94b6f57:0
- value
- 105326
- script pubkey
- OP_0 OP_PUSHBYTES_20 80f2f15bc3996ea53ef9fff60b84f42ac39c7d91
- address
- bc1qsre0zk7rn9h220hellmqhp859tpeclv30nkkcv